CARLOS SANTANA
Carlos Santana is a legendary guitarist known for pioneering a fusion of rock and Latin American music. His distinct sound features melodic, blues-based guitar lines set against Latin and African rhythms. Which helped to define Santana’s groundbreaking style. Emerging in the late 1960s with his band, Santana, he became famous for hits like “Black Magic Woman” and “Oye Como Va.” Santana’s performance at Woodstock in 1969 cemented his status as a guitar icon.
CHRIS BRODERICK
Christopher Alan “Chris” Broderick is an American musician, best known as the former guitarist of the American heavy metal band Megadeth and In Flames. He is also formerly the lead guitarist and keyboardist for Jag Panzer, appearing on four of Jag Panzer’s albums. After Jag Panzer he moved on to be one of the guitarist for Megadeth. Chris Broderick is a highly regarded guitarist known for his technical proficiency and innovative playing style.
CHRISTIAN ANDREU
Christian Andreu is a French guitarist best known for his work with Gojira, the progressive metal band he co-founded. Renowned for his heavy riffing and precise timing, Andreu’s playing is a cornerstone of Gojira’s environmentally themed and technically complex music. His ability to blend crushing metal sounds with nuanced, eco-conscious themes showcases his unique approach to metal guitar. Alongside his bandmates, Andreu has helped propel Gojira to international acclaim.
CHRIS CORNELL
Chris Cornell was a pivotal figure in rock music, best known as the lead vocalist for Soundgarden and Audioslave. His powerful vocal range and dynamic songwriting helped shape the sound of 90s rock and grunge. With Soundgarden, Cornell’s intense, raw performances and poetic lyrics made significant cultural impacts. Later, with Audioslave, he merged his distinctive voice with members of Rage Against the Machine, broadening his musical influence.

COREY BEAULIEU
Corey Beaulieu, a key guitarist for the American heavy metal band Trivium. Corey is renowned for his ferocious playing and technical proficiency. Joining Trivium in 2003, Beaulieu has been pivotal in shaping the band’s sound. Which melds thrash metal’s aggression with melodic death metal’s complexity. His dual roles as a lead and rhythm guitarist allow him to contribute searing solos and powerful riffs, defining albums like “Ascendancy” and “Shogun”.

CHRIS ROBERTSON
Chris Robertson is the lead vocalist and guitarist for the American rock band Black Stone Cherry. Known for his powerful voice and emotive guitar playing. Robertson has helped shape the band’s sound, which blends Southern rock, hard rock, and blues influences. Since their formation in 2001, his leadership has steered Black Stone Cherry through the release of several successful albums, featuring hits like “Blame It on the Boom Boom” and “White Trash Millionaire”.

CHRISSIE HYNDE
Chrissie Hynde, best known as the founder and lead vocalist of The Pretenders. Her distinctive voice and rhythm guitar playing have been at the heart of The Pretenders’ sound since the band’s inception in 1978. Hynde’s songwriting—known for its incisive lyrics and melodic prowess—has produced classic hits like “Brass in Pocket” and “Back on the Chain Gang”. A pioneer among female rock musicians, her style blends elements of punk, new wave, and rock.
